Hello group. I recently purchased a 04-05 bx23 mlb.
I know little history of the machine. It wouldn’t start when I bought it . I’ve changed the fuel filters and air filter and now runs great The loader works good as does the backhoe. The problem is when I put it in gear to move forward ( hi or lo) it feels as if the brakes are on and feel a push back on the pedal.
Changed the hydraulic fluid and filters and cleaned the strainer, same thing.
I can lift the rear tires off the ground and it seems to move and tires run perfect with no noise. Any one have a clue what is wrong?

Check the brakes, I have the same model/year and am told when the brakes wear out they "lock on" .. if there is no more thread left on the rod to adjust them you may be there already.

Raise the tires off of the ground, put High-Low in neutral and brake off. Do the rear tires spin freely by hand? They should.

If the rear tires do not spin freely, remove the right rear wheel and see if there are any rocks or debris built up around brake lever between the side of your transaxle and tractor frame.
